Comfortable in wind & Rain
By (I am an Owner) on Dec 18, 2013fI have put 135,000 miles on my 04 RT. It has been ridden in all kinds of weather with very few problems. I have done my own maintenance and I'm no expert. It is smooth, the trans is clunky but shifts solidly. the clutch is bulletproof. The fairing makes it pleasant to ride even in the rain. ... Only prblem is the fairing is too good. On hot days in traffic you don't get much breeze, even with the windshield fully lowered. I rode it today with temps between 28 and 33 degrees. Not too bad with a heated vest and grips. The few problems were things I caused to happen,like not changing tranny fluid for the first 85,000 miles. I like mine and I recommend the 1150 RT.

All around great bike!
By (I am an Owner) on Apr 02, 2009This bike is fast, but not a rocket. It handles almost like a sport bike. It's comfortable and luxurious, but not as much as a BMW LT or a Goldwing. It's pretty, but not as pretty as most Harleys or a Roadstar. But it does everything very well. You can ride it all day without feeling too sore. ... You can ride in the heat, cold, or in-between. It's fun, but sensible. Just right in the sweet spot on all fronts. My main objection is that it starts hard in cold weather. But it always starts eventually. The movable windshield, heated grips, luggage, glove compartment, big gas tank, comfortable seating position, easy to read dials and gauges -- they thought of everything! There's nothing over-the-top exciting, but everything's very very good.
